About Brickendon Consulting
Brickendon is an award-winning transformational consultancy specialising in innovative solutions that solve our clients’ challenges quickly and efficiently.
Focused on three practice areas of digital, data and automation, our aim is to disrupt the market with the latest machine learning, automation, data analytics advisory and programme delivery.
Since inception in London in 2010, Brickendon has rapidly grown and has established additional offices in the Poland, India and Australia. Core to our success is how we foster a culture of innovation and lateral thinking and encourage our people to develop new approaches and techniques.
Our specialist digital arm, Brickendon Digital, focuses on disrupting and challenging the digital landscape with daring, cutting-edge products, including Hybrid-Hero and EUCplus. We use the latest software and techniques to create rapid, technology-led solutions and visionary products to help our clients excel.
We are a member of the Women in Finance charter and are committed to working together to build a balanced and fair industry.
Overview of Initial Assignment
As a Senior Mainframe Consultant, you will be responsible for leveraging your expertise in BMC Mainframe Services (BMS) to design, implement, and optimize mainframe solutions for our clients. You will collaborate with cross-functional teams, provide technical guidance, and drive excellence in mainframe operations. This role requires in-depth knowledge of BMC Mainframe Services, as well as strong problem-solving skills, leadership abilities, and a customer-focused mindset.
Key Responsibilities
• BMC Mainframe Services Expertise: Demonstrate mastery of BMC Mainframe Services (BMS) tools, BMC tools, BMC Home. Develop and maintain a deep understanding of BMC product updates, enhancements, and best practices.
• Consulting and Solution Design: Work closely with clients to understand their business needs and technical requirements. Design and architect solutions based on BMC Mainframe Services that align with client objectives and industry best practices.
• Implementation and Optimization: Implement and configure BMC Mainframe Services solutions, ensuring seamless integration with existing mainframe environments. Optimize mainframe processes, job scheduling, and resource utilization to enhance performance and efficiency.
• Technical Leadership: Serve as a subject matter expert (SME) and mentor junior team members. Provide guidance and recommendations for continuous improvement of mainframe operations.
• Client Collaboration: Collaborate with clients and internal teams to gather requirements, resolve issues, and ensure client satisfaction. Communicate technical concepts and solutions effectively to both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
• Documentation and Reporting: Maintain comprehensive documentation of BMC Mainframe Services configurations, processes, and procedures. Generate regular reports and performance metrics for clients and management.
Skills & Requirements
•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or a related field (Master’s degree preferred).
• Minimum of 10-15 years of experience as a Mainframe Engineer with a focus on BMC Mainframe Services (BMS).
• Proficiency in BMC Home – Service Management, Automation, Operations & Mainframe tools
• Strong scripting and automation skills (e.g., JCL, REXX, Python) for mainframe automation.
• Proven ability to design and implement mainframe solutions that improve performance, reliability, and scalability.
• Excellent problem-solving skills and the ability to troubleshoot complex mainframe issues.
•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ills for effective client interaction.
• Relevant certifications in BMC Mainframe Services or mainframe technologies are a plus.
